St Ives, N. Vittorio asks "where? Lying down on Vittorio's bed, Charity claims she is no longer hungry. She admits she is a dance hall hostess, putting it down to "the fickle finger of fate" a favorite expression of hers.

Vittorio is struck by her humor and honesty. Starstruck, Charity asks for a signed photograph to prove to the girls she was really in his apartment.

Ursula arrives to apologize for her jealousy; Charity is swiftly bundled into a closet before Vittorio opens the door to Ursula. The following morning, Charity is escorted from the room by a mortified Vittorio.

In the Hostess Room, the girls are disappointed that Charity failed to get more out of Vittorio. Nickie announces she is not going to remain at this job for the rest of her life, prompting the girls to speculate on alternative careers "There's Gotta Be Something Better Than This" , but Herman brings them back down to earth.

Charity decides to seek some cultural enlightenment at the 92nd Street Y , where she gets stuck in a broken elevator with shy tax accountant Oscar Lindquist.

While trying to calm him down, Charity learns that he is not married. She declares, "Oh Oscar You're gonna be all right.

After being trapped in a broken elevator, Oscar and Charity are finally rescued when it starts working again. Oscar invites Charity to go to church with him, to which she hesitantly agrees.

As they walk under the Manhattan Bridge to the church, the faint cries of the next person to be stuck in the elevator are heard. A police raid breaks up the meeting.

Traveling home on the subway, Oscar proposes another date and tries to guess Charity's job, deciding that she works in a bank.

After two weeks, Oscar and Charity have continued dating, and she still has not confessed what she actually does for a living.

This time, Oscar is the calm one while Charity is scared — scared that she is starting to depend on him. Once again, Charity loses her nerve about telling him what her real job is.

After a tryout at Detroit's Fisher Theatre , the musical premiered on Broadway at the Palace Theatre on January 29, and closed on July 15, after performances and 10 previews.

Scenic and lighting design were by Robert Randolph and costume design was by Irene Sharaff. The production was nominated for 9 Tony Awards, winning for Fosse's choreography.

The Australian production was produced by J. Juliet Prowse starred, and was succeeded by Gretchen Wyler. A revival opened on Broadway at the Minskoff Theatre on April 27, and closed on March 15, , running for performances and 15 previews.

Fosse's wife Gwen Verdon the original Charity from , remounted the choreography with Fosse, and taught much of the ensemble numbers to the female chorus.

When Allen left the show Ann Reinking took over as Charity. Christina Applegate starred in another revival of the show, opening on Broadway at the Al Hirschfeld Theatre on May 4, , after a troubled three-city preview tour.
